  • 5 of 5 Stars

    Works on most all Ivy

    By Anonymous on 06/21/2013

    I had a bunch of poison ivy around my back fence and this killed them on first application. I also had a bunch of vines and regular ivy growing through the fence and it killed them too. The only thing is that where the ivy or over growth is dense you may need to hit it again. I had some areas on standard ivy that it yellowed it up a bit but didn't totally kill it, but I don't know if it is ment for that use anyways. For poison ivy killing it is awesome

  • 5 of 5 Stars

    Kills the stuff that others didn't

    By Nabil on 11/02/2020

    I can't really rate this product by itself. The reason being is that I used this product in combination with Drive XLR8 and Tenacity to nuke my yard this fall as a post emergent treatment. One thing I can say is the previous times I used Quinclorac by itself, some of the weeds survived (mainly the clovers). Not this time. With Tenacity taking care of the broad leaf, and Drive doing its job, Bonide took care of the rest. The combination of the 3 destroyed all the weeds in my yard, but left the remaining grass untouched, and ready to reclaim the yard.

  • 3 of 5 Stars

    effective on some plants but not others

    By Joe on 06/20/2022

    Killed wild raspberry, multifora rose, and poison ivy, but didn't do much on the garlic mustard and clover in the lawn. I used a surfactant and followed instructions.
